Output 19809d3beaa3c17696a2449affb5cf81b0e869ab53a0c5afbf6c7c9319c5ae1f:0

value
1351272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b748bf30a967b57820b7daf872ffdb2f1c131fc9 OP_EQUAL
address
3JQ8jBq4Q11RRUzPDZsDvYy7UuNW1kAwLd
transaction
19809d3beaa3c17696a2449affb5cf81b0e869ab53a0c5afbf6c7c9319c5ae1f
confirmations
330169
spent
true